Attorney
-
May 2020 - Present
I advise clients on technology, regulatory and contract matters. I work extensively on issues related to privacy and data security, including compliance with federal regulatory regimes (such as Gramm-Leach-Bliley, HIPAA, and FTC), GDPR/EU data privacy, and state privacy, security and data breach notification laws. I apply my experience as a software engineer to a wide variety of transactional matters, including software licensing (both proprietary and open source), software-as-a-service (SaaS), platform-as-a-service (PaaS), and infrastructure-as-a-service (IaaS). I draft and negotiate a wide range of contracts, including technology services and licensing agreements, independent contractor agreements, professional services agreements, nondisclosure agreements, online marketplace agreements, and drop shipment agreements. I also advises clients on the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), the Federal Communications Act and Satellite Communications Act, the Electronic Communication Privacy Act (ECPA), state wiretap laws, and the Computer Fraud and Abuse Act (CFAA). I work with a diverse array of clients with an interest in technology, ranging from startups to Fortune 500 companies.
